Official abstract text for this publication.
The present invention relates to novel heterocyclic alkanol derivatives, to processes for preparing these compounds, to compositions comprising these compounds and to their use as biologically active compounds, in particular for controlling harmful microorganisms in crop protection and in the protection of materials and as plant growth regulators.
Opening claim text (preview).
The invention claimed is: 1. The compound of formula (VIII-a) in which X is O or S, R a is alkyl, alkenyl, cycloalkyl or aryl, each of which is optionally substituted, with the proviso that when X is S, R a is not tert-butyl.
